1. 确定要引用的外部库 首先,你需要确定要引用的外部库,并获取其头文件、库文件(如 .lib、.dll、.so 等)以及可能的依赖项。 2. 在Qt项目中添加外部库的路径 你需要在Qt Creator中设置外部库的路径,以便编译器和链接器能够找到它们。这通常可以通过Qt Creator的“项目”设置来完成,但也可以直接在 .pro 文件...
这几行代码告诉编译器链接时要到哪里去找外部链接库。除了添加链接代码外,在Qt Creator里,可以右键工程名,选择-添加库 接着选择外部库 点击库文件的“浏览”按钮,选择要链接的lib文件。 如果头文件和库文件不再同一个目录,点击包含路径的“浏览”按钮,选择相应的头文件。 本次lib和头文件在一个目录,故浏览添加...
qt引用静态库的方法 在Qt中,引用静态库的方法如下: 1.首先,创建一个静态库文件,例如`my_static_lib.lib`。这个文件通常包含了一些编译后的代码,例如头文件、源文件等。 2.在项目文件(.pro)中,添加对静态库的引用。在`SOURCES`或`HEADERS`列表中添加库文件,例如: ```pro SOURCES += \ my_static_lib.cpp...
第一步:准备 Qt 环境和 Android SDK 确保你已经安装了 Qt 和 Android SDK。配置 Qt Creator 以支持安卓开发。你可以在 Qt Creator 中查看用于构建项目的 Android 设备是否可用。 第二步:下载并解压第三方库 通常,第三方库会在其官网或者 GitHub 等地方提供下载链接。下载完成后,请将其解压到你希望的目录下。例...
【QT】工程库引用 创建多工程项目 创建子项目UI窗体项目 创建库工程项目 引用库工程 添加日志输出类 5.1 需要添加特殊配置,否则编译会报错 5.2 正确添加配置 5.3 日志正常输出 5.4 如果缺少5.1步骤,则报如下错误 5.5 如果添加了5.1步骤,还是报The process was ended forcefully...
Qt应用程序三步引用动态链接库DLL可简化为两步 1、在.pro中添加对 lib 的引用 INCLUDEPATH += $$PWD/include LIBS += $$PWD/lib*.a 其中,include目录下包含两个头文件,*_global.h和*.h。 2、在引用文件中,添加动态链接库头文件(*.h)的引用。
首先,事先把需要引入的lib文件的文件目录进行复制,(最好是放置到项目的include目录下) 在引用lib文...
在前文交叉编译armv7运行环境以及嵌入式opencv的编译示例以及实现嵌入式设备中的人脸检测中,我们都是在Linux环境中工作的。如果需要引用摄像头等多媒体测试,Linux编译机就没有那么易用了,这里我们以windows举例演示opencv库的引用及二维码的识别 环境 编译器:Qt(MinGW或者MSVC)或者VS ...
{strLib=linuxlib}}#mac系统目前都是64位的macx{strLib=maclib64}#android系统(armeabi-v7a/arm64-v8a)android{contains(QT_ARCH,arm64-v8a){strLib=androidlib64}else{strLib=androidlib}}#包含头文件INCLUDEPATH+=$$PWD/$$strPath/include#链接库文件LIBS+=-L$$PWD/$$strPath/$$strLib/-lavformat-l...
qt开发,需要用到第三方库ffmpeg和sdl库。由于以前没有qt添加第三方库的经验,因此在环境配置上费了不少功夫,因此在这里总结一下 添加第三方库,我们主要添加两个信息,一个是头文件信息,参数是INCLUDE,还有一个是链接库信息,参数在pro文件参数中是LIBS 同样由于我们所采用的编译器的不同,第三方库的配置方法可能不尽...